When I try to open Excel (all the other Microsoft programs open fine), I get
a Windows Installer box titled "Microsoft Office XP Professional with FrontPage" that says, "Preparing to install ..." Then a box pops up that says, "Please wait while Windows configures Microsoft Office XP Professional with FrontPage". And finally a box appears saying, "The feature you are trying to use is on a network resource that is unavailable", and below that, "Click OK to try again, or enter an alternate path to a folder containing the installation package 'PROPLUS.MSI' in the box below." I am given the options OK, Cancel, and Browse. When I click Cancel, I get "Error 1706. Setup cannot find the required files. Check your connection to the network or CD-ROM drive. ..." It has been a few months since I have used Excel, but I never had any problem with it before. I don't know if it has been corrupted through the regular Windows updates that I download and install every time I am prompted. Could someone please help me fix this? I have no installation disks, as this software came on the computer when it was bought new (many years ago), but it is a legal, registered copy. Thanks in advance for any help you can offer. |
